Advertising expenditure by automotive brands will grow by 0.8% in 2019, down from 1.5% in 2018, according to Zeniths inaugural Automotive Advertising Expenditure Forecasts, published today. Initially, the large decline in 2020 will make the comparison easier in 2021, but delayed purchase decisions, and persistent reluctance to use shared and public transport are expected to lead to the first growth in passenger car sales since 2017, fuelling sustained growth in automotive advertising in 2022. Automotive brands spend substantially more on newspaper advertising (11%) than the average brand (7%). Apart from print, which continues to suffer from the ongoing decline in circulation figures, the rest of the traditional media are holding on to automotive advertising pretty well.
